Would you like to join one of the fastest-growing organizations within Amazon Web Services (AWS) and help customers of all industries and sizes gain the best value and service from AWS?

At AWS Enterprise Support we’re looking for a Technical Account Manager (TAM) to support our customers’ creative and transformative spirit of innovation across all technologies, including Compute, Storage, Database, Machine Learning, AI, Big Data, Security, Networking, Serverless and more. This is not a sales role, but rather an opportunity to be the strategic technical advisor and ‘voice of the customer’ to National Security customers.

As a TAM, you will help craft and execute strategies to drive our customers’ adoption and use of AWS services, including EC2, S3, DynamoDB & RDS databases, Lambda, SageMaker, ECS/EKS, GuardDuty, Systems Manager, CodePipeline, IoT, and many more. Your technical acumen and customer-facing skills will enable you to effectively represent AWS within a customer’s environment, and drive discussions with senior leadership regarding incidents, trade-offs, support and risk management.

You will provide advocacy and strategic technical guidance to help plan and build solutions using best practices, and proactively keep your customers’ AWS environments operationally healthy. The close relationships developed with your customers will allow you to understand their business/operational needs and technical challenges, and help them achieve the greatest value from AWS. This position will require the ability to travel 10% or more as needed.

The TAM is the centerpiece of value to our National Security customers. If you wish to be at the forefront of innovation, come join us!

This position requires that the candidate selected be a US Citizen and must currently possess and maintain an active TS/SCI security clearance with polygraph.

Basic Qualifications

2+ years of technical engineering experience with operational parameters and troubleshooting for one of the following: Compute / Storage / Networking / CDN / Databases / AI/ML / DevOps / Big Data and Analytics / Security / Applications Development in a distributed systems environment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Math, or related discipline required, or 2 years of equivalent work experience Internal enterprise or external customer-facing experience as a technical lead Current, active US Government Security Clearance of TS/SCI with Polygraph

Preferred Qualifications

5+ years of technical engineering experience in operational parameters and troubleshooting for three (3) or more of the following: Compute / Storage / Networking / CDN / Databases / AI/ML / DevOps / Big Data and Analytics / Security/ Applications Development in a distributed systems environment Experience in Informational Technology operations Professional oral and written communication skills, presenting to an audience containing one or more decision maker(s) Experience in a 24x7 operational services or support environment Experience with AWS services and/or other cloud offerings Federal/DoD Clearances
